The Mechanics of Ant Trapping

So, how do ant traps work? The basic principle behind ant traps is to attract ants with food or chemicals, which then lead them to a trap or killing chamber. This can be achieved through various methods, including:

    – Baiting: Using sweet or sticky substances to attract ants
    – Chemical-based traps: Employing poisonous substances to kill ants
    – Non-toxic alternatives: Utilizing natural or organic ingredients to repel or trap ants

The key to successful ant trapping lies in understanding the behavior and biology of ants. Different species exhibit unique characteristics, such as foraging patterns and social structures, which can greatly impact the effectiveness of ant traps.

Can ant traps work instantly, or do they take time to deliver results?
The effectiveness of ant traps can vary significantly, depending on the type of trap, the ant species, and the environment. While some traps may provide instant results, others may take several days or even weeks to deliver effective results.

Are all ant traps environmentally friendly?
Unfortunately, not all ant traps are eco-friendly, with some products containing toxic chemicals that can harm the environment or human health. Consumers must carefully research and choose ant traps that align with their values and priorities.

Can ant traps be used to prevent future infestations?
Ant traps can be an effective short-term solution, but they may not address the root causes of an infestation. Long-term prevention requires a comprehensive approach, including sealing entry points, removing food sources, and implementing integrated pest management strategies.
